
Scientists have achieved a groundbreaking feat by creating the world’s first “super solid” from light, marking a significant advancement in quantum physics.
1. What is a Super solid?
A super solid is a unique state of matter that combines properties of both solids and super fluids.
It has a crystalline structure like a solid but can flow without friction, similar to a superfluid.https://www.iasjnana.com/
2. How Was It Created?
Researchers used photons (light particles) and coupled them with matter in a semiconductor made of gallium arsenide.
